We know that the communicative approach has been the mainstream of language testing and strategic competence is an important concept in it. I have consulted many literature books to know what the strategic competence is. It refers to the mastery o verbal and nonverbal strategies both to compensate for breakdowns in communication due to insufficient competence or to performance limitations and to enhance the rhetorical effect of utterances. Here, my question is how we might measure an individual's strategic competence in language use. Can we measure an individual's strategic competence accurately?
